Description | Upon the petition given on 24 October 1904 by Süleyman bin Unmân [Osman], on behalf of the family of Ebû Es Su’ud [Ebussuud], regarding their claim to the road usurped from their land in the village of Silvân, by Hüseyin bin Halil Hüseyin and his brother Hamad, who are both from the village of Silvân Following this petition, a council member and a municipal engineer were sent to the said location in order to realize necessary inspection and investigations and draw up a map. According to the inspection, investigation and hereby presented map, it has been understood that Hüseyin bin Halil Hüseyin and his brother Hamad, who are both from the village of Silvân, dared to enclose and usurp an old road reaching to Silvân, 57 arşın in length and 6 arşın, and also usurped a part of a land, located next to it and specified in this petition to belong to the petitioners, thus opening a new road. The 254th article of the 3. section of the Penal Code clearly states that reparation cost shall be collected from the person ruining public roads and stealing from their length or width; and that, after the stolen part is reclaimed, s/he shall be sentenced to 3 days to 1 week of imprisonment and a fine of 15 five-piaster piece to 20 five-piaster piece shall be imposed on them. In order to take criminal actions regarding the said persons, it is thus appropriate to relegate the matter to the municipal police force to, at first, revert the enclosed and usurped road to its previous status as shown in the map, and to have a gendarme escort the municipal engineer to be sent there for installing fixed signs. The 25th of Tishrîn Awwal (1)320 (7th of November 1904). |

Extend and medium | Global extent: 18 volumes, 4192 items (more than 1200 pages, more than 3420 municipal decisions, for a minimum amount of 16568 lines of handwritten text) |
Repository | Jerusalem City Archives (AIY) |
Name of creator(s) | Jerusalem Municipality (IY) |
Description | This inventory includes the transcription (into Arabic and Turkish) and translation into English of the 18 volumes of reports (55% in Ottoman Turkish, 45% in Arabic) from the Ottoman municipality of Jerusalem between 1892 and 1917. |
